Nats down reeling New York Mets after Young’s extraordinary ‘hacky-sack’ catch
PositiveU.S News
In an exciting game, Washington Nationals center fielder Jacob Young showcased his incredible skills with two remarkable catches that led to a significant victory over the New York Mets. His foot catch against Brett Baty and a leaping grab against Francisco Álvarez not only secured the win but also deepened the Mets' struggles as they fight for a playoff spot. This game highlights Young's talent and the ongoing challenges faced by the Mets, making it a pivotal moment in the season.

Mets on verge of completing worst collapse in franchise history
NegativeU.S News
The New York Mets are facing a historic collapse after losing a home series to the last-place Washington Nationals, which has cost them the final NL Wild Card spot. This situation is particularly alarming as it could mark the worst meltdown in the franchise's history, according to sports analyst Joel Sherman.
